    Aficio-2105 showing sc672

    I have one Aficio-2105 which is displaying code SC672. After turning on the Main Power switch machine initializing to its normal condition and whole system is running normally but display still shows PLEASE WAIT for long time and after that it displays error code SC672.

    SM indicates a controller start up error-possible defective controller. Make sure the controller is seated well.

        I had this error on a different model.

        In my case the fax function wasn't coming to the ready state and then I would get the SC672.

        When I pulled out the Printer/Fax controller unit. The fax board was not seated properly. As soon as I reseated it all was good.

        So I would check all connections and reseat anything that you can.

            I agree, the Hdd can interrupt the controller boot sequence and cause SC672.
            Disconnect the HDD to confirm boot up and if you replace the drive remember to set the jumpers to "Master".

              It's the hard disk all right ! This is a known issue by Ricoh, they have new firmware to solve the problem. You can take the HDD out and via a IDE converter hook it up to your computer. Go to diskmanagement and initialize the HDD, then format it. If this action goes well, remount it on the copier !

                      With the HDD disconnected, turn of and on the machine.
                      It should start up . If it doesn't you must disconnect the faxunit. The faxunit can cause a hook up of the controller. Check the memory as well.
                      If you still have WAIT , remove ALL options and start up with a "naked" machine.
                      Do you have a spare operation panel? The machine starts up bij a controller which is on the OP !!
